About this course

Civil engineering is the discipline that designs, builds, and maintains the infrastructure on which modern society depends: roads, bridges, tunnels, water treatment systems, buildings, flood defences, and the complex urban environments in which most people now live. It is a profession that combines rigorous technical knowledge with a responsibility to the public and the environment, demanding both engineering excellence and ethical awareness of the social and ecological consequences of large-scale construction. At Queen's University Belfast, this four-year programme, which includes a year in industry, covers the full breadth of civil engineering: structures, foundations, water engineering, and project management, all taught by staff engaged in high-quality industry-linked research that is rooted in environmental impact considerations. You will tackle some of the defining challenges of the modern world, from achieving sustainable living in an increasingly urbanised society to managing scarce water and energy resources under climate pressure. The year in industry gives you direct professional experience working on real engineering projects, and a year abroad is also incorporated into the programme, broadening your international perspective on engineering practice. Work placement opportunities are embedded throughout. Civil engineering graduates are in sustained demand. The profession offers careers in structural design, geotechnical engineering, water and environmental engineering, highway and transport infrastructure, project management, construction management, and sustainable urban development. Employers include engineering consultancies, contractors, local and central government, water utilities, transport authorities, and international infrastructure organisations. Many graduates pursue Chartered Engineer status through professional institutions such as the ICE. Further study at master's or doctoral level is also a pathway, particularly for those interested in research or advanced specialist roles.
